Udi Ledergor
Hi! I’m Udi, Chief Evangelist at Gong, where I helped define and dominate the revenue intelligence category —taking the company from zero to hundreds of millions in revenue and achieving a multi-billion-dollar valuation. As a five-time B2B marketing leader, I’ve built bold, human-centric brands that stand out, challenge the status quo, and drive massive growth.
But my passion for creativity didn’t start in the boardroom—it started on stage. Growing up in Tel Aviv, I performed as a magician, musician, and puppeteer (yes, my stage name was Udini). Those years in the performing arts shaped my approach to marketing, which I see as “creativity in service of capitalism”—the business world’s version of putting on a show.
Today, I’m an author, speaker, mentor, angel investor, and board member. I'm passionate about startups, storytelling, and unforgettable brand experiences. Whether I’m emceeing a Gong event in a red velvet smoking jacket or mentoring up-and-coming marketers, I bring energy, personality, and a touch of magic to everything I do.
When I’m not building brands, you’ll find me enjoying whisky, music, and social activism. I live in San Francisco with my husband, Guy, our three kids—Tom, Noa, and Adam—and our ever-growing collection of pets, including a cat, a bearded dragon, and a chameleon.
